Output 86ea49228aba367cd694469b5dbd406e59e031c4fbfd7bd433cdb4316acbfe53:1

value
503027
script pubkey
OP_0 OP_PUSHBYTES_20 17d143ed03c6403d4f24ca3ca0473b67e0104758
address
bc1qzlg58mgrceqr6neyeg72q3emvlspq36ca0ltx8
transaction
86ea49228aba367cd694469b5dbd406e59e031c4fbfd7bd433cdb4316acbfe53
confirmations
1029
spent
true